Four Destinations, Four Visions of Luxury Interior Design

The Virtual House brings together four locations that could hardly be more different: London, Pantelleria, Miami, and the Caribbean. Each environment influences the colours, materials, proportions, and decorative language of its interior.

This approach makes the project particularly interesting from an interior design perspective. Rather than reproducing a single aesthetic across every residence, Dolce&Gabbana Casa adapts its visual language to the architecture, landscape, and lifestyle of each setting.

 

London: Quiet Sophistication in Luxury Interior

Grand proportions, classical detailing, and a neutral palette create an elegant atmosphere enriched by sensual textures and golden accents. The Gardenia Sofa complements the monumental scale of the living room through its curved silhouette, while the Rosa Armchair introduces a more theatrical graphic tension. The Elio Coffee Tables structure the composition with sculptural volumes, while the Marte Coffee Table adds a luminous metallic presence. Together, these pieces transform Italian luxury furniture into a refined yet confident architectural language.

Pantelleria: Mediterranean Italian Interior Design

In Pantelleria, stone walls, vaulted openings, and views of the sea anchor the residence in the Sicilian landscape. White surfaces and natural textures balance vivid Carretto patterns, fuchsia seating, and golden details. Tradition is not applied as decoration; it shapes the experience of daily life. This approach to residential design combines authenticity, cultural memory, and Italian craftsmanship while maintaining a distinctly contemporary sensibility.

Miami: Contemporary Glamour Luxury Interior Design

In Miami, curved arches, mosaic surfaces, botanical shadows, and the energy of Verde Maiolica replace London’s restraint. White seating allows emerald green accents, reflective surfaces, smoked glass, and chrome details to breathe. Italian decorative tradition is reinterpreted through scale and repetition, creating contemporary interiors that feel sophisticated yet relaxed. The result translates the energy of coastal living into an expressive vision of luxury home design.

Caribbean: Color and Italian Luxury Interior Design

Flooded with light and framed by palms, the Caribbean residence transforms Blu Mediterraneo into a spatial language. Saturated blues, artisanal patterns, sculptural silhouettes, and reflective finishes extend across rugs, seating, and dining elements. Designer furniture appears to merge with the architecture itself. The project reveals how Dolce&Gabbana Casa adapts its identity to a tropical environment without losing its unmistakable Italian character.

From Italian craftsmanship to immersive interiors

Across the four residences, materials play a central role in creating a sense of place. Marble, wood, glass, textiles, metallic finishes, and decorative patterns are not treated as isolated details. Instead, they contribute to the atmosphere of each interior and reinforce the relationship between furniture and architecture.

This is one of the defining characteristics of luxury Italian interior design: craftsmanship is combined with a strong visual identity, allowing materials and furniture to become part of a larger composition.

The result is a design language where luxury is experienced through proportion, texture, colour, craftsmanship, and the relationship between each element and its surroundings. Rather than relying on a single statement piece, the Virtual House demonstrates how an entire interior can be shaped around a consistent visual identity.
